Various thrips species can be encountered on ornamental crops during the growing season, and they vary in body color. Some thrips species also vector viruses.<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Damage &amp; Symptoms<\/h2>\n<p>Thrips are piercing and sucking insects that feed on leaves, flower petals, and growing tips of plants. Their feeding leads to irregularly shaped spots or stippling on the damaged plant tissues. Flowers can be discolored, distorted, or drop early due to thrips feeding. Leaf damage appears as silvery streaking or stippling, and feces may be visible on infested leaves and flowers. Thrips can also vector plant viruses.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;padding-top: 30px;border-top: 4px solid #f56600\">\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Life Cycle<\/h2>\n<p>The life cycle of thrips is highly dependent on temperature. It can complete its life cycle from egg to adult in about 12 to 14 days at 86\u00b0F. Thrips lay eggs in leaf tissue, and nymphs begin feeding on leaf tissue. Nymphs can take about 11 days to reach the &#8216;pupal&#8217; stage. Adults emerge from pupae after 3 to 4 days and move back onto leaves or flowers. Adult thrips can survive for as long as 40 days in warm weather. Multiple generations occur each year due to the short life cycle of thrips.<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Scouting<\/h2>\n<p>Scouting for thrips can be done using yellow or blue sticky cards placed in a greenhouse. Inspect plants for the presence of adults and nymphs on leaves and flowers. Monitor leaves and flowers for feeding damage and feces. Thrips presence can also be monitored by tapping flowers onto white paper.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;padding-top: 30px;border-top: 4px solid #f56600\">\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Cultural Control<\/h2>\n<p>Cleanliness and sanitation are essential for thrips control. Remove weeds, plant debris, and growth medium inside and around greenhouses. Eliminate unwanted plants and flowers properly. Use insect exclusion screens with a mesh size &lt; 0.88 mm in vents, sidewalls, and doors. Trap plants like marigold can also be used in empty greenhouses to trap and remove thrips emerging from the soil.<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Biological Control<\/h2>\n<p>Predatory mites, minute pirate bugs, rove beetles, and predatory mites can be used for controlling thrips at different stages. Various entomopathogenic fungi, nematodes, and bacteria are available for foliar applications. Start biological control preventatively, before thrips enter terminal or flower buds.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;padding-top: 30px;border-top: 4px solid #f56600\">\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Chemical Control<\/h2>\n<p>Initiate chemical control as soon as thrips are detected. Depending on the weather and thrip populations, apply insecticides at intervals of 3 to 5 days for successful control. Systemic insecticides are effective for foliage control, while persistent foliar applications are needed to protect flowers. Rotate modes of actions to prevent insecticide resistance.<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Selected Insecticides for Thrips Control<\/h2>\n<p>Here are some selected insecticides for controlling thrips:<\/p>\n<ul>\n<li><strong>Systemic Insecticides:<\/strong> Effective for foliage control.<\/li>\n<li><strong>Persistent Foliar Applications:<\/strong> Needed to protect flowers.<\/li>\n<li><strong>Rotate Modes of Actions:<\/strong> Prevent insecticide resistance by rotating modes of actions.<\/li>\n<\/ul>\n<\/div>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\">\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px\">\n<div id=\"mid\" class=\"to-move layout-full layout-no-edge layout-fluid no-sidebars\">\n<div class=\"elementor elementor-226\">\n<section class=\"elementor-section elementor-top-section elementor-element elementor-element-a3ccba5 elementor-section-boxed elementor-section-height-default elementor-section-height-default\">\n<div class=\"elementor-container elementor-column-gap-default\">\n<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-1d83b037\">\n<div class=\"elementor-widget-wrap elementor-element-populated\">\n<div class=\"elementor-element elementor-element-2f265ee4 elementor-widget__width-inherit elementor-widget elementor-widget-shortcode\">\n<div class=\"elementor-widget-container\">\n<div class=\"elementor-shortcode\">\n<div id=\"tablepress-thrips-scroll-wrapper\" class=\"tablepress-scroll-wrapper\">\n<h2 id=\"tablepress-thrips-name\" class=\"tablepress-table-name tablepress-table-name-id-thrips\">Selected insecticides for thrips control<\/h2>\n<p>&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&#8212;&gt;<\/p>\n<p>\n<table id=\"tablepress-3\" class=\"tablepress tablepress-id-3\">\n<thead>\n<tr class=\"row-1\">\n\t<th class=\"column-1\">Active Ingredient(s)<\/th><th class=\"column-2\">Trade Name(s)<\/th><th class=\"column-3\">REI (h)<\/th><th class=\"column-4\">Use Site(s)<\/th><th class=\"column-5\">IRAC Code(s)<\/th>\n<\/tr>\n<\/thead>\n<tbody class=\"row-striping row-hover\">\n<tr class=\"row-2\">\n\t<td class=\"column-1\">Alpha-cypermethrin<\/td><td class=\"column-2\">Fendona CS<\/td><td class=\"column-3\">N\/A<\/td><td class=\"column-4\">L<\/td><td class=\"column-5\">3A<\/td>\n<\/tr>\n<tr class=\"row-3\">\n\t<td class=\"column-1\">Bacillus thuringensis ssp. aizawai GC-91<\/td><td class=\"column-2\">beetleGONE! Lesions coalesce as disease progresses girdling the leaf, causing it to twist and curl the leaf tip downward which results in the characteristic \u201cshepherd\u2019s crook\u201d symptom. On high humidity mornings, fuzzy, gray mycelium may be visible on infected tissue. Stand symptoms are diffuse in warm season grasses, while in cool season grasses stand symptoms are patches under a foot in diameter and are orange to yellow in color. If perennial ryegrass or tall fescue are left untreated, severe outbreaks of gray leaf spot can lead to canopy collapse with matted and greasy looking leaves.<\/p>\n<p>Images of gray leaf spot symptoms:<\/p>\n<p><!-- Include your images here --><\/p>\n<\/div>\n<div class=\"cell medium-6\">\n<h2>When Does it Occur?<\/h2>\n<p>Gray leaf spot is most severe on newly planted turfgrass. The risk of excessive turfgrass loss tends to decrease as stands mature. Gray leaf spot can occur when nighttime temperatures are above 70 \u00b0F and daytime temperatures are 80-90 \u00b0F, but is most prevalent during rainy summer months. The pathogen requires around 14 hours of continuous leaf wetness to initiate infection. Succulent leaf tissue from heavy summer N fertilization is highly susceptible to infection.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;border-top: 4px solid #f56600;padding-top: 30px\">\n<div class=\"cell medium-6\">\n<h2>Cultural Management<\/h2>\n<p>Where possible, plant resistant cultivars of perennial ryegrass, tall fescue, or St. Augustinegrass. Reduce leaf wetness periods by scheduling irrigation to occur when the foliage is already wet, increase airflow to promote drying, and remove dew on high-value areas. Collect clippings to reduce spreading disease. Do not apply late-summer N to cool-season turfgrasses.<\/p>\n<\/div>\n<div class=\"cell medium-6\">\n<h2>Chemical Management<\/h2>\n<p>Early curative fungicide applications can be made when symptoms are first observed in warm-season grasses and tall fescue, which are less susceptible to rapid disease development. Perennial ryegrass is extremely susceptible to rapid development of severe damage and as such preventative applications are recommended. Preventative applications should begin in June. Fungicide resistance to QoI fungicides is documented in gray leaf spot. Due to the pathogen\u2019s rate of reproduction, development of additional resistance is a major concern. Tank-mix fungicide chemistries, especially when using QoIs, and rotate chemistries after each application to reduce the risk of resistance development.<\/p>\n<p>Selected fungicides for gray leaf spot Turf initially appears off-color and lacks vigor. As summer stress intensifies, patches become yellow to tan in color and eventually collapse to the soil surface. The leading edge of patches may have an orange color to them. Patches may have a \u201cfrog-eye\u201d appearance where seemingly healthy turf or resistant weedy species are present in the center of the patch.<\/p>\n<p>Leaves of turfgrass plants infected by the summer patch pathogen will begin exhibiting dieback from the leaf tip. Blighting of the leaf will progress until the entire leaf is blighted. These foliar symptoms are typically tan in color. Affected plants are easily pulled from the soil surface. Roots, crowns, rhizomes, and stolons will be dark brown or black and rotted in appearance.<\/p>\n<p>Images of summer patch symptoms:<\/p>\n<p><!-- Include your images here --><\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>When Does it Occur?<\/h2>\n<p>The summer patch pathogen infects turf roots, rhizomes, and stolons when soil temperatures reach 65 \u00b0F in the spring. Above-ground symptoms become evident in mid- to late-summer when the compromised root systems are unable to help the plant survive environmental stresses. Excessive heat, drought stress, compaction, soil pH above 6.5, excessive thatch accumulation, and nutrient deficiencies are major factors in summer patch development. Low mowing heights during summer stress can also exacerbate symptoms.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;padding-top: 30px;border-top: 4px solid #f56600\">\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Cultural Management<\/h2>\n<p>Maintain rootzones to promote plant growth. Hollow tine aerification in the fall can help alleviate compaction. Solid tine aerification in the spring may exacerbate summer patch infection. Remove excess thatch buildup through vertical mowing. Maintain soil pH between 6.0 and 6.5 with acidifying fertilizers, such as ammonium nitrate or ammonium sulfate. Test soil for manganese levels, as manganese deficiencies have been linked to more severe summer patch. Deep, infrequent irrigation will promote deeper root systems that can better tolerate summer patch.<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Chemical Management<\/h2>\n<p>Fungicides can provide excellent control of summer patch, but they must be applied preventatively, as the root system is already compromised once above-ground symptoms are observed. Preventative fungicide applications should be made in the spring when soil temperatures reach 65 \u00b0F. Excellent control can be achieved with two or three applications made on 28-day intervals. Applications should be watered in immediately to deliver the fungicide to the rootzone.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;padding-bottom: Plant symptoms of anthracnose foliar blight appear as reddish\u2011brown lesions on leaves. On annual bluegrass, elongated, chlorotic leaf spots with black spore\u2011producing acervuli appear in the center. Older leaves affected by foliar blight may appear completely water\u2011soaked and, as the disease progresses, become necrotic with acervuli scattered across them.<\/p>\n<p>The base of plants with basal rot appears brown to black and water\u2011soaked. Crowns become soft and rotted with small black acervuli present. Affected leaves look yellow to orange without visible lesions.<\/p>\n<p>Under the microscope, acervuli show characteristic black setae (spines) protruding from the infection mat. Spores of <em>C. cereale<\/em> are crescent\u2011shaped with a distinctive \u201coil\u2011globule\u201d in the center.<\/p>\n<\/p><\/div>\n<p>    <!-- When Does it Happen? --><\/p>\n<div class=\"cell small-12 medium-12 large-6 cu-bg-cg200\" style=\"padding:20px;border-bottom:4px solid #f56600\">\n<h2>When Does it Happen?<\/h2>\n<p>Anthracnose is most common on annual bluegrass, although highly stressed creeping bentgrasses can also be infected by <em>C. cereale<\/em>. Favorable temperatures for anthracnose development appear to be more related to turfgrass growth than to pathogen growth. In South Carolina, the disease is most problematic during the summer when turfgrass is under significant heat stress. Additional stressors\u2014such as ultra\u2011low mowing heights, excessive traffic, drought, low fertility, poor drainage, and thatch accumulation\u2014further increase the risk of anthracnose.<\/p>\n<\/p><\/div>\n<p>    <!-- Cultural Control --><\/p>\n<div class=\"cell small-12 medium-12 large-6 cu-bg-cg200\" style=\"padding:20px;border-bottom:4px solid #f56600\">\n<h2>Cultural Control<\/h2>\n<p>Research indicates that anthracnose is exacerbated on stressed turfgrass. Increasing mowing height above 0.125\u201d where possible can help. Rolling or using plant growth regulators can maintain desired playing conditions while accommodating a higher mowing height. Provide adequate fertilization and perform tissue sampling to identify deficiencies. Spoon\u2011feeding nitrogen throughout the summer can supply sufficient fertility without stimulating excess growth. Routine sand topdressing (a heavy spring application of 400\u2011800 lbs per 1000 ft\u00b2 followed by biweekly light topdressing of 100 lbs per 1000 ft\u00b2) and regular aerification help protect plant crowns and reduce disease severity.<\/p>\n<\/p><\/div>\n<p>    <!-- Chemical Management --><\/p>\n<div class=\"cell small-12 medium-12 large-6 cu-bg-cg200\" style=\"padding:20px;border-bottom:4px solid #f56600\">\n<h2>Chemical Management<\/h2>\n<p>Preventative fungicide applications provide the best control of anthracnose foliar blight and basal rot. Ideally, a preventative program should begin before the onset of summer stress. <em>C. cereale<\/em> can rapidly develop fungicide resistance\u2014with well\u2011documented resistance to benzimidazole and QoI fungicides\u2014and emerging resistance to DMI fungicides. To slow resistance development, rotate fungicide classes between applications and consider tank\u2011mixing products.<\/p>\n<\/p><\/div>\n<\/p><\/div>\n<p>  <!-- Table Section --><\/p>\n<div Initial plant symptoms appear as small brown to black lesions. Symptoms rapidly develop into full blighting and die back of foliage. Defoliation may occur, but the fungus can produce so much aerial mycelium that blighted leaves are stuck on the plant.<\/p>\n<\/div>\n<div class=\"cell medium-6\">\n<h2>When Does it Happen?<\/h2>\n<p><i>Rhizoctonia<\/i> is a soilborne fungus that produces hardened, resilient survival structures, called sclerotia, that allow it to survive in the soil for years without a host. Aerial mycelium can be spread between plants by wind, and water splash may move soil onto the plant canopy. Favorable air temperatures for web bight range from 68 to 90\u00b0 F, with an optimal temperature range of 75 to 86\u00b0 F. High humidity and poor air circulation favor disease development.<\/p>\n<\/div>\n<div class=\"cell medium-6\">\n<h2>Cultural Management<\/h2>\n<p>Web blight can be successfully managed through cultural practices that promote proper air circulation and reduce relative humidity. Prune dense canopies and do not place plants too close together. Irrigation should be applied early in the morning, and overhead irrigation should be avoided if possible. In landscape settings, mulch can be used to prevent soil being splashed onto foliage from rain or irrigation. Do not re-use potting soil. Do not re-use pots or flats if possible, otherwise thoroughly wash and sanitize between uses. Only use healthy stock. Remove and destroy infected plant material as soon as symptoms are evident. Remove plant debris. Scouting should be done weekly during favorable environmental conditions since web blight can develop rapidly.<\/p>\n<\/div>\n<div class=\"cell medium-6\">\n<h2>Chemical Management<\/h2>\n<p>Preventative fungicide applications can be used to protect plants during periods of high heat and humidity Immediately discard infected plants in greenhouses and treat nearby plants. Curative applications are not as effective as preventative applications due to the rapid progression of web bight.<\/p>\n<\/div>\n<\/div>\n<p><!-- Placeholder for Table --><\/p>\n<div class=\"grid-x Rotted roots will disintegrate when handled. As the root system becomes compromised, plants will become wilted, chlorotic, and will appear stunted compared to healthy plants. Brown sunken cankers may form on the plant stem at the soil surface&#8230;<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>When Does it Happen?<\/h2>\n<p><i>Rhizoctonia solani<\/i> is a soilborne fungus that produces survival structures, called sclerotia, that allow it to persist in the soil. Warm to hot temperatures are favorable for <i>Rhizoctonia<\/i> growth. Closely spaced and stressed plants are both more susceptible to infection&#8230;<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\">\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Cultural Management<\/h2>\n<p>Proper sanitation practices are crucial to preventing the spread of <i>Rhizoctonia<\/i>. Since <i>Rhizoctonia<\/i> is soilborne, never reuse growing media or containers from infected plants. Remove and discard all infected plant material. Promote airflow with proper spacing between plants. Alleviate plant stress. Reduce humidity in the greenhouse.<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px;border-bottom: 4px solid #f56600\">\n<h2>Chemical Management<\/h2>\n<p>Apply fungicides as a soil drench to deliver the product to the location of the fungus. Not all fungicides labeled for use against <i>Rhizoctonia<\/i> may be labelled for use as a soil drench. Always check product labels for application uses. Curative fungicide applications are not as effective as preventative&#8230;<\/p>\n<\/div>\n<\/div>\n<p><!-- Placeholder for Table --><\/p>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: Early symptoms are small, water-soaked brown spots. As disease progresses infected material becomes wilty, deformed, and eventually completely necrotic. Eventually symptoms will become covered in fuzzy masses of gray spores. Humid conditions will favor the development of spore masses. Spores are produced in incredible numbers.<\/div>\n<\/div>\n<\/div>\n<\/div>\n<\/div>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\">\n<div class=\"cell small-6\">\n<h2>When Does it Occur?<\/h2>\n<section class=\"elementor-section elementor-top-section elementor-element elementor-element-4f45b7f3 elementor-section-boxed elementor-section-height-default elementor-section-height-default\" data-id=\"4f45b7f3\" data-element_type=\"section\">\n<div class=\"elementor-container elementor-column-gap-default\">\n<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-4e9644ff\" data-id=\"4e9644ff\" data-element_type=\"column\">\n<div class=\"elementor-widget-wrap elementor-element-populated\">\n<div class=\"elementor-element elementor-element-447657a2 elementor-widget elementor-widget-text-editor\" data-id=\"447657a2\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n<div class=\"elementor-widget-container\">\n<p>Botrytis blight is most common on weakened or stressed plants. Spores are transported via wind and water droplet impact. Fungal spores require 6 or more hours of continuous leaf wetness or humidity &gt;90% for germination. Generally, botrytis blight is favored by moderate, humid weather and therefore is most problematic in the landscape during late fall and early spring. However, disease can occur anytime of year given sufficient leaf wetness. In greenhouses, botrytis blight can occur year-round.<\/p>\n<\/div>\n<\/div>\n<\/div>\n<\/div>\n<\/div>\n<\/section>\n<\/div>\n<div class=\"cell small-6\">\n<h2>Cultural Management<\/h2>\n<section class=\"elementor-section elementor-top-section elementor-element elementor-element-4eeb2726 elementor-section-boxed elementor-section-height-default elementor-section-height-default\" data-id=\"4eeb2726\" data-element_type=\"section\">\n<div class=\"elementor-container elementor-column-gap-default\">\n<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-eb93fa4\" data-id=\"eb93fa4\" data-element_type=\"column\">\n<div class=\"elementor-widget-wrap elementor-element-populated\">\n<div class=\"elementor-element elementor-element-4dd0d328 elementor-widget elementor-widget-text-editor\" data-id=\"4dd0d328\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n<div class=\"elementor-widget-container\">\n<p>Practice proper sanitation practices and reject any clearly infected nursery stock. Remove and dispose of old, decaying plant material as\u00a0<i>Botrytis\u00a0<\/i>can survive and produce more inoculum on these decaying materials. Infected material should be disposed of by burning or burying beneath the soil. Avoid overhead irrigation where possible. Prune canopies and space plants far enough apart to promote proper airflow and drying.<\/p>\n<\/div>\n<\/div>\n<\/div>\n<\/div>\n<\/div>\n<\/section>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\">\n<div class=\"cell small-12\">\n<h2>Chemical Management<\/h2>\n<section class=\"elementor-section elementor-top-section elementor-element elementor-element-4698738a elementor-section-boxed elementor-section-height-default elementor-section-height-default\" data-id=\"4698738a\" data-element_type=\"section\">\n<div class=\"elementor-container elementor-column-gap-default\">\n<div class=\"elementor-column elementor-col-100 elementor-top-column elementor-element elementor-element-6d723bf2\" data-id=\"6d723bf2\" data-element_type=\"column\">\n<div class=\"elementor-widget-wrap elementor-element-populated\">\n<div class=\"elementor-element elementor-element-45b64e43 elementor-widget elementor-widget-text-editor\" data-id=\"45b64e43\" data-element_type=\"widget\" data-widget_type=\"text-editor.default\">\n<div class=\"elementor-widget-container\">\n<p>Fungicide applications are only effective when applied preventatively. Once symptoms have been observed, an epidemic is very difficult to control with fungicides. Due to the prolific reproduction and spore formation of\u00a0<i>Botrytis\u00a0<\/i>fungi, they are quick to develop fungicide resistance. There are already many populations resistant to multiple fungicides. Always rotate fungicide modes of action between each application to avoid the development of resistant populations. If you suspect you have a resistant population, some University and independent diagnostic clinics provide fungicide resistance screening services.<\/p>\n<p>&nbsp;<\/p>\n<h2 There are several fungal genera that cause rust, with Puccinia, Uromyces, Phragimidium, and Pucciniastrum being the most common. Rust fungi have narrow host ranges. Some rusts cycle between alternate hosts while the primary host is dormant or absent, such as cedar-apple rust.<\/p>\n<\/div>\n<div class=\"cell medium-6 cu-bg-cg200\" style=\"padding: 20px\">\n<h2>Symptoms &amp; Signs<\/h2>\n<p>Rust fungi are obligate parasites, meaning they require a living host to survive. As a result, rust fungi do not typically kill their host. Plant symptoms include yellow or orange spots on leaves, and severe infections can cause who leaves to become chlorotic or necrotic. Whole plants may become stunted and wilt-prone under extreme levels of infection by rust fungi.<\/p>\n<p>Rust gets its name from the small, raised circular spots, or pustules, that form on leaves, stems, and petioles. These pustules house spores that are yellow-orange to brown in color. Gently rubbing the pustules with your hand or a tissue will dislodge the spores.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;border-top: 4px solid #f56600;padding-top: 30px\">\n<div class=\"cell medium-6\">\n<h2>When Does it Occur?<\/h2>\n<p>The life cycle of rust fungi varies greatly. Some rusts complete their entire life cycle on a single host, while others require two or more hosts to complete their life cycle. Spores are moved short distances by wind, water, insects, and animals. Wind can also move spores across large distances. In general rusts will overwinter as spores or mycelia in plants or plant debris. Spore germination requires water on the plant surface. Rust fungi are most problematic during extended periods of moderate temperatures.<\/p>\n<\/div>\n<div class=\"cell medium-6\">\n<h2>Cultural Management<\/h2>\n<p>Plant resistant varieties, if available. Avoid overhead irrigation where possible. If overhead irrigation is unavoidable, irrigate early in the morning to avoid prolonging leaf wetness periods. Maintain adequate spacing between plants to avoid restricting airflow. In perennial plants you can prune out infected material. Infected plants should be removed and destroyed in greenhouse or nursery settings to protect uninfected plants. For rusts where the alternate host is known, destruction of the alternate host can disrupt the disease cycle and reduce the disease.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;border-top: 4px solid #f56600;padding-top: 30px\">\n<div class=\"cell medium-6\">\n<h2>Chemical Management<\/h2>\n<p>There are many fungicides available to manage rust fungi. Fungicides should be used preventatively for best results. Some fungicides have varying efficacy on different rust fungi, and other fungicides are only effective against specific rusts. Always check the label to ensure a selected product is effective in your situation.<\/p>\n<\/div>\n<\/div>\n<p><!-- Placeholder for Table --><\/p>\n<div class=\"grid-x grid-margin-x\">\n<div Patches are brown or tan in color on high cut turf and are brown to orange in low cut turfgrass. In higher cut turfgrass, the center of patched may begin to recover resulting in diffuse green turfgrass in the center of the patch.<\/p>\n<p>Symptoms on individual plants varies between high and low cut turfgrass. On high cut turfgrasses leaf lesions have irregularly shaped borders with a chocolate brown border. Symptoms are not visible on leaves of low cut turfgrass.<\/p>\n<p>On low mowed turfgrasses (i.e., putting greens), a \u201csmoke-ring\u201d of aerial white mycelium may be present on the margin of the patch on mornings with very high humidity.<\/p>\n<\/div>\n<div class=\"cell medium-6\" style=\"padding: 20px\">\n<h2>When Does it Happen?<\/h2>\n<p>Brown patch occurs when daily low and high temperatures consistently exceed 75\u00b0 and 90\u00b0 F, respectively. Though, disease can begin to occur when daily lows exceed 60\u00b0 F. The brown patch fungus requires leaf wetness periods of 10-12 h for several days for infection to occur. Factors that restrict air circulation and leaf drying favor brown patch development.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;border-bottom: 4px solid #f56600;padding-bottom: 30px\">\n<div class=\"cell medium-6\" style=\"padding: 20px\">\n<h2>Cultural Management<\/h2>\n<p>Plant improved cultivars to reduce brown patch potential. Reducing leaf wetness periods can greatly reduce brown patch development, as the pathogen requires 10-12 h of leaf wetness to infect. Irrigate deeply and infrequently and in the early morning hours when turfgrass leaves are already wet. If possible, removing or pruning trees or shrubs restricting airflow can help reduce improve airflow and dry foliage. Dew removal practices, such as hose dragging or dew whipping, are good management practices to reduce leaf wetness periods on golf courses. Promote drainage through regular aeration practices.<\/p>\n<p>Historically it was thought that brown patch was associated with excessive N fertilization in the summer months. Recent research from NC State suggests this might not be the case. In fact, combining 0.5 lbs N per 1000 ft2 in the summer months can help maintain turfgrass quality and help turfgrass recover.<\/p>\n<\/div>\n<div class=\"cell medium-6\" style=\"padding: 20px\">\n<h2>Chemical Management<\/h2>\n<p>There are effective options for both preventative and curative management of brown patch. Though preventative programs are recommended for high-value areas. Preventative programs should begin when daily lows exceed 60\u00b0 F. Curative applications may benefit from a supplemental light N application to encourage recovery of slow-growing cool-season turfgrasses.<\/p>\n<p>Biological control agents are available and can reduce brown patch severity compared to not using anything. When utilizing biological control agents, applications should be initiated about 1 month prior to favorable weather for brown patch is expected. Ideally, biological control agent applications should be made 7 d apart and no more than 10 d apart.<\/p>\n<\/div>\n<\/div>\n<div class=\"grid-x grid-margin-x\" style=\"margin-top: 20px;padding-top:
